1. Master the Art of Wood Selection and Preparation

The first, and perhaps most crucial, step in maximizing log splitter performance is understanding your wood. Not all wood is created equal, and choosing the right logs, properly prepared, can make a world of difference.

  • Wood Type Matters: Hardwoods, such as oak, maple, and hickory, are denser and tougher to split than softwoods like pine, fir, and cedar. This is due to the higher lignin content in hardwoods, which provides rigidity and strength. According to the USDA Forest Service, hardwoods generally have a specific gravity (a measure of density) above 0.55, while softwoods are typically below 0.50. For example, White Oak has a specific gravity of 0.77, while Eastern White Pine is at 0.35. I’ve found that hardwoods often require the full 27 tons of splitting force, especially if they’re green or have knots. Softwoods, on the other hand, usually split with ease.
  • The Green vs. Seasoned Debate: Green wood, freshly cut, has a higher moisture content, making it tougher to split. The moisture essentially acts as a lubricant, preventing the wood fibers from easily separating. Seasoned wood, which has been allowed to dry, is much easier to split because the fibers have shrunk and become more brittle. I aim for a moisture content of 20-25% for optimal splitting. You can use a moisture meter to check the moisture content of your wood. A good moisture meter, like the General Tools MMD4E, will give you a quick and accurate reading. In my experience, letting wood season for at least six months, ideally a year, dramatically reduces splitting effort.
  • Log Size and Shape: The diameter and shape of the log also play a significant role. Logs that are too large in diameter can exceed the splitter’s capacity, while irregularly shaped logs, especially those with significant curves or forks, can be difficult to position safely. I generally try to keep log diameters under 24 inches, the maximum capacity of the Cub Cadet 27 Ton splitter. Logs that are perfectly round and straight are the easiest to split, but we don’t always get that luxury!
  • Dealing with Knots: Knots are areas where branches grew from the tree, and they represent a significant increase in wood density and fiber interlocking. They are notorious for resisting splitting. When dealing with knotty logs, I often try to position the log so that the knot is not directly in line with the splitting wedge. Sometimes, it’s necessary to split the log multiple times to work around the knot. In extreme cases, particularly with large, dense knots, I’ve found it helpful to use a chainsaw to relieve some of the pressure before attempting to split the log. This can involve making a series of shallow cuts around the knot to weaken the surrounding wood fibers.
  • Pre-Splitting Techniques: For particularly large or tough logs, consider pre-splitting them with a maul or axe before using the log splitter. This creates a starting point for the splitter wedge and can significantly reduce the amount of force required. I often use a splitting maul to create a small crack in the log, then position the log splitter wedge in that crack to finish the job. This is especially effective for logs with visible cracks or checks.

Data Point: A study by the Forest Products Laboratory found that splitting force increases exponentially with log diameter. A 12-inch diameter oak log may require 10 tons of force, while a 24-inch diameter log of the same species could require upwards of 25 tons.

Practical Tip: When seasoning wood, stack it off the ground in a well-ventilated area. This allows air to circulate around the logs, promoting even drying and preventing rot. I use pallets to elevate the wood and cover the top of the stack with a tarp to protect it from rain and snow.

2. Optimize Log Splitter Setup and Maintenance

Proper setup and maintenance are essential for ensuring your Cub Cadet 27 Ton log splitter operates at peak performance and lasts for years to come.

  • Level Ground is Key: Always operate the log splitter on a level surface. This ensures that the hydraulic fluid flows properly and prevents uneven stress on the machine’s components. I use a level to check the ground before setting up the splitter and make adjustments as needed. Even a slight incline can affect the splitter’s performance and stability.
  • Hydraulic Fluid Check and Change: The hydraulic fluid is the lifeblood of your log splitter. Check the fluid level regularly and change it according to the manufacturer’s recommendations (typically every 50-100 hours of operation). Low fluid levels can cause the pump to cavitate, reducing splitting force and potentially damaging the pump. Old or contaminated fluid can also reduce performance and cause premature wear. I use a high-quality hydraulic fluid specifically designed for log splitters, such as AW-32 or AW-46, depending on the ambient temperature. Refer to your owner’s manual for the recommended fluid type and viscosity.
  • Wedge Sharpness: A sharp wedge is crucial for efficient splitting. Over time, the wedge can become dull, requiring more force to split logs. I sharpen the wedge periodically using a metal file or an angle grinder with a grinding disc. Be careful not to overheat the wedge, as this can weaken the metal. I typically grind at a low speed and frequently dip the wedge in water to keep it cool.
  • Grease the Moving Parts: Keep all moving parts of the log splitter well-greased. This includes the cylinder rod, the beam, and the wheels (if applicable). Grease reduces friction, prevents wear, and ensures smooth operation. I use a lithium-based grease and apply it with a grease gun every few hours of operation.
  • Air Filter Maintenance: The engine air filter keeps dirt and debris out of the engine. A dirty air filter can restrict airflow, reducing engine power and fuel efficiency. Check the air filter regularly and clean or replace it as needed. I typically clean the air filter every 25 hours of operation and replace it every 100 hours.
  • Engine Oil Changes: Regular oil changes are essential for maintaining the engine’s performance and longevity. Follow the manufacturer’s recommendations for oil type and change intervals. I use a high-quality synthetic oil designed for small engines and change it every 50 hours of operation.

Data Point: According to a study by the American Society of Agricultural and Biological Engineers (ASABE), proper maintenance can extend the lifespan of hydraulic equipment by up to 50%.

Case Study: I once worked on a community firewood project where the log splitter was constantly underperforming. After a thorough inspection, I discovered that the hydraulic fluid was severely contaminated and the wedge was extremely dull. After changing the fluid, sharpening the wedge, and greasing all the moving parts, the splitter’s performance improved dramatically. We were able to split twice as much wood in the same amount of time.

Practical Tip: Before starting the log splitter, inspect all hoses and fittings for leaks. Hydraulic fluid leaks can be dangerous and can also reduce the splitter’s performance. If you find any leaks, repair them immediately.

3. Mastering the Splitting Technique: Finding the Grain

The way you position the log on the splitter can have a significant impact on how easily it splits. The key is to align the log with the natural grain of the wood.

  • Identifying the Grain: The grain of the wood refers to the direction in which the wood fibers run. This is usually visible as lines or patterns on the surface of the log. The wood will split most easily along the grain. I carefully examine each log to identify the grain before positioning it on the splitter.
  • Positioning for Success: Place the log on the splitter so that the wedge will split the wood along the grain. This may require rotating the log to find the optimal position. If the log has any visible cracks or checks, try to align the wedge with those weaknesses.
  • Splitting Strategy for Different Log Types:

    • Straight-grained logs: These are the easiest to split. Simply position the log so that the wedge is aligned with the grain and apply pressure.
    • Knotty logs: As mentioned earlier, knots can be challenging. Try to position the log so that the knot is not directly in line with the splitting wedge. Sometimes, it’s necessary to split the log multiple times to work around the knot.
    • Twisted-grain logs: These logs have a grain that spirals around the log, making them difficult to split. I often use a chainsaw to relieve some of the pressure before attempting to split the log.
    • Large-diameter logs: These logs may require multiple splits to reduce them to a manageable size. Start by splitting the log in half, then split each half into smaller pieces.
  • The Quartering Technique: For very large or tough logs, the quartering technique can be effective. This involves splitting the log into quarters, which are then easier to split into smaller pieces. I use a splitting maul to create a starting point for the wedge, then position the log splitter wedge in that crack to finish the job.

Data Point: Studies have shown that aligning the splitting wedge with the grain of the wood can reduce the required splitting force by up to 30%.

Practical Tip: When splitting logs with knots, wear safety glasses or a face shield to protect your eyes from flying debris. Knots can cause the wood to splinter and shatter, sending sharp pieces of wood flying through the air.

4. Leveraging the Two-Stage Pump: Speed vs. Power

The Cub Cadet 27 Ton log splitter features a two-stage hydraulic pump, which allows you to switch between high speed and high power. Understanding how to use this feature effectively can significantly improve your splitting efficiency.

  • High Speed Mode: In high-speed mode, the pump delivers a higher volume of hydraulic fluid to the cylinder, allowing the wedge to move faster. This is ideal for splitting smaller, easier-to-split logs. However, in high-speed mode, the splitter delivers less force.
  • High Power Mode: In high-power mode, the pump delivers a lower volume of hydraulic fluid, resulting in a slower wedge speed but a higher splitting force. This is necessary for splitting larger, tougher logs.
  • Listen to Your Splitter: The key to using the two-stage pump effectively is to listen to your splitter. If the wedge is struggling to split a log in high-speed mode, switch to high-power mode. You’ll hear the engine bog down slightly as the pump switches to the lower gear, but the splitter will deliver significantly more force.
  • Automatic Switching (Pressure Relief Valve): Most log splitters, including the Cub Cadet 27 Ton, have a pressure relief valve that automatically switches the pump to high-power mode when the splitting force reaches a certain threshold. This is a safety feature that prevents the splitter from being overloaded. However, it’s still important to manually switch to high-power mode when you encounter a tough log to maximize splitting efficiency.

Data Point: A two-stage pump can increase splitting speed by up to 50% compared to a single-stage pump when splitting smaller logs.

Practical Tip: Get familiar with the sound of your log splitter’s engine. You’ll learn to recognize when the engine is working hard and when it’s running efficiently. This will help you determine when to switch between high-speed and high-power modes.

5. Prioritize Safety: Protecting Yourself and Others

Log splitting can be dangerous if proper safety precautions are not followed. Always prioritize safety to protect yourself and others from injury.

  • Personal Protective Equipment (PPE): Always wear appropriate PPE when operating a log splitter. This includes:
    • Safety Glasses or Face Shield: To protect your eyes from flying debris.
    • Work Gloves: To protect your hands from splinters and cuts.
    • Steel-Toed Boots: To protect your feet from falling logs.
    • Hearing Protection: Log splitters can be noisy, so wear earplugs or earmuffs to protect your hearing.
  • Safe Operating Procedures:
    • Read the Owner’s Manual: Familiarize yourself with the log splitter’s operating instructions and safety precautions.
    • Keep Bystanders Away: Maintain a safe distance between the log splitter and any bystanders.
    • Never Operate Under the Influence: Do not operate the log splitter if you are tired, distracted, or under the influence of drugs or alcohol.
    • Use Both Hands: Always use both hands to operate the log splitter. One hand should be on the control lever, and the other hand should be used to stabilize the log.
    • Never Reach Across the Wedge: Never reach across the splitting wedge while the splitter is in operation.
    • Don’t Force It: If a log is too tough to split, don’t force it. Try repositioning the log or using a different technique.
    • Turn Off the Engine: Always turn off the engine before making any adjustments or performing maintenance on the log splitter.
  • Emergency Preparedness:
    • First Aid Kit: Keep a well-stocked first aid kit nearby in case of injury.
    • Emergency Contact Information: Have emergency contact information readily available.
    • Know Your Limits: Don’t try to lift logs that are too heavy for you. Use a log lifter or ask for assistance.

Data Point: According to the Consumer Product Safety Commission (CPSC), there are approximately 20,000 log splitter-related injuries each year in the United States.

Case Study: I once witnessed a near-miss accident when a log splitter operator was not wearing safety glasses. A piece of wood splintered and flew directly towards his face. Fortunately, he was able to duck out of the way, but it was a close call. This incident reinforced the importance of always wearing appropriate PPE.

Practical Tip: Take a break every hour to avoid fatigue. Fatigue can impair your judgment and increase the risk of accidents.
